Chinese Chicken Wing Drumsticks
Ingredients :
10 chicken wings
1 tbsp cornstarch
1 tsp sugar
1 tsp salt
1 tsp light soy sauce
1/2 tsp five spice powder
1/2 cup all-purpose flour
3 tbsp cornstarch
2 tbsp vegetable oil
1/2 tsp baking soda
1/2 tsp salt
1/2 cup water
1 egg
Vegetable Oil
How To Cook :
- Cut each chicken wing at joint to make 2 pieces.
- Cut skin and meat loose from narrow end of bone; push meat and skin down to large end of bone.
- Pull skin and meat down over end of bone to form a ball.
- Mix 1 tbsp cornstarch, the sugar, 1 tsp salt, the soy sauce, and five spice powder; sprinkle over chicken drumsticks.
- Cover and refrigerate 30 minutes.
- Heat vegetable oil (1 ½” deep) in wok to 350 degrees.
- Mix flour, water, egg, 3 tbsp cornstarch, 2 tbsp vegetable oil, the baking soda and 1/2 tsp salt.
- Dip ball end of each drumstick into batter.
- Fry 5 drumsticks at a time until light brown, turning 2 or 3 times, 4-5 minutes. Drain on paper towel.
- Increase oil temperature to 375 degrees.
- Fry drumsticks all at one time until golden brown, about 2 mins.
- Drain on paper towel to absorb grease.
